WebThe flu vaccine is now available at our immunisation sessions in Reservoir, Bundoora, Preston, Northcote and Fairfield. It is free for people: aged 6 months to 4 years. aged over 65. at any stage of pregnancy. with certain medical conditions or in certain high-risk groups. For everyone else, the flu vaccine is available at a cost of $20 per dose. WebHard waste - City of Melbourne We offer City of Melbourne residents one free hard waste collection each financial year. Individual households can book one collection service of one cubic metre per financial year.
